New Build Continued

The board has flashed up and is running well.  The only casualty has been the CPU heatsink fan.  Luckily I had an old Sythe Ninja heatsink with a dead fan.  I've jury-rigged that beast with an old case fan and it is now working well within normal parameters.  All is good.

A picture will be forthcoming when the last 4 GB of RAM arrives in the mail tomorrow.    It looks pretty rad.

The Build: The Main Desktop

So, i am struggling to put together the following build:
  • CPU:  AMD Phenom II X6 1055T Thuban 6 Core Processor 2.8GH
  • Mother Board:  MSO 890FXA GD70
  • RAM: 8GB DDR3 
  • GPU:  Gigabyte ATI 5830 
The first attept to power-up the build resulted in sparks, smoke and general badness.  After closer inspection I (and the folks at the local shop) think the board was DOA.  I suspect it could also have been the tolerances in the case - creating a short.

I have since purchased a new case and installed all of the components will take the beast to the shop tomorrow and power it up after an inspection from the local expert.  I have built enough computers to know that I am doing things right, but the added insurance from an expert is reassuring and a mistake is, in this case, costly.


The nice thing about the build has been the new case.  The hard drive cage is 90 degrees to the old standard and is a completely tool-less install.  Cable management is a relatively simple affair as well.  The large size of the graphics card, is so far the greatest challenge.
